The current low-rate environment may make home equity borrowing appear uniformly attractive, but subtle differences across lenders can significantly affect total borrowing costs. HELOC rates are typically variable and tied to the prime rate, which is influenced by the Federal Reserve’s policy. While the base rate environment remains low, lenders apply their own margins, origination fees, and annual caps—factors that can vary substantially. Home equity loans, which offer fixed-rate lump sums, also show variation. According to market observers, borrowers who only consider one lender might miss out on more favorable fixed rates or lower closing costs. For example, a difference of just 0.5 percentage points on a $50,000 loan over 10 years could lead to savings of thousands of dollars in interest. Additionally, some lenders offer promotional rates on HELOCs for an introductory period, but the fine print may include higher margins or prepayment penalties. Even with rates low, shopping around remains prudent because loan terms—such as draw periods, repayment schedules, and flexibility in borrowing limits—can differ. Borrowers are encouraged to obtain at least three quotes and compare the annual percentage rate (APR), which includes both interest and fees, rather than focusing solely on the headline rate.

For HELOCs, the variable rate structure means that even if the starting rate is low, future rate adjustments could increase payments if the Fed tightens policy. Borrowers should assess their risk tolerance for variable-rate products versus the stability of a fixed-rate home equity loan. Another critical factor is the lender’s fee structure. Some lenders may offer no-closing-cost options but offset that with a higher margin, while others charge upfront fees in exchange for a lower ongoing rate. Comparing the APR and understanding the annual fee, if any, is essential. Market context: Recent economic data suggests inflation may be moderating, which could keep the Fed in a holding pattern, potentially keeping HELOC rates subdued in the near term. However, any shift in central bank policy could reverse that trend, making it even more important for borrowers to lock in favorable terms when they find them.

For homeowners considering tapping equity, the current low-rate environment may present a potentially attractive opportunity to fund renovations, consolidate debt, or cover major expenses. However, prudent decision-making involves weighing the benefits against the risks of borrowing against one’s home. Broader perspective: Home equity borrowing has remained popular as housing values have held relatively firm, giving many homeowners substantial equity. While rates are low, the decision to borrow should be grounded in careful financial planning and comparison shopping. Borrowers should also consider alternative financing options, such as cash-out refinancing, which might offer even lower rates but involves additional closing costs. Ultimately, even in a low-rate market, the adage “it pays to shop around” holds true. By thoroughly comparing offers, homeowners could secure terms that better align with their financial situation and long-term goals.
